Introduction

The PIC16F15344-I/P is a microcontroller belonging to the PIC16 family of microcontrollers produced by Microchip Technology. This entry provides an overview of the product, including its category, use, characteristics, package, essence, packaging/quantity, specifications, detailed pin configuration, functional features, advantages and disadvantages, working principles, detailed application field plans, and alternative models.

Basic Information Overview

  • Category: Microcontroller
  • Use: The PIC16F15344-I/P is designed for embedded control applications in various electronic devices such as consumer electronics, industrial control systems, automotive systems, and more.
  • Characteristics: It features low power consumption, high performance, and a wide range of integrated peripherals.
  • Package: The PIC16F15344-I/P is available in a 14-pin plastic dual in-line package (PDIP).
  • Essence: The essence of this microcontroller lies in its ability to provide efficient and reliable control in embedded systems.
  • Packaging/Quantity: It is typically supplied in tubes or reels with varying quantities depending on the supplier and order size.

Specifications

  • Architecture: 8-bit
  • CPU Speed: Up to 32 MHz
  • Program Memory Size: 7 KB
  • RAM Size: 256 bytes
  • Digital I/O Pins: 12
  • Analog Input Pins: 10-bit ADC with up to 24 channels
  • Communication Interfaces: SPI, I2C, UART
  • Operating Voltage: 1.8V to 5.5V
  • Temperature Range: -40°C to +125°C

Detailed Pin Configuration

The PIC16F15344-I/P features a total of 14 pins, including digital I/O pins, analog input pins, power supply pins, and communication interface pins. A detailed pinout diagram can be found in the datasheet provided by Microchip Technology.

Functional Features

  • Integrated Peripherals: The microcontroller integrates various peripherals such as timers, PWM modules, comparators, and a configurable logic cell (CLC) that enhance its functionality in embedded control applications.
  • Low Power Consumption: It is designed to operate efficiently at low power, making it suitable for battery-powered devices.
  • Flexible Communication Interfaces: The availability of SPI, I2C, and UART interfaces allows for seamless integration with other devices and components in a system.

Advantages and Disadvantages

Advantages

  • Low power consumption extends battery life in portable applications.
  • Integrated peripherals reduce the need for external components, saving board space and cost.
  • Wide operating voltage range enables compatibility with various power sources.

Disadvantages

  • Limited program memory size may restrict the complexity of applications that can be implemented.
  • The 8-bit architecture may not be suitable for applications requiring extensive computational capabilities.

Working Principles

The PIC16F15344-I/P operates based on the Harvard architecture, where program and data memories are separate. It executes instructions fetched from program memory and interacts with external devices through its integrated peripherals and communication interfaces.

Detailed Application Field Plans

The microcontroller is well-suited for a wide range of applications, including but not limited to: - Home automation systems - Industrial control and monitoring systems - Automotive engine control units - Portable medical devices - Consumer electronics
